The US Department of Agriculture uses Consumer Expenditure information in estimating the cost of raising children. Market researchers find the data useful in analyzing the demand for groups of goods and services. The data allow them to track spending trends of different types of consumer units.

Household spending United States. In 1929, consumer spending was 75% of the nation's economy. This grew to 83% in 1932, when business spending dropped.
